It's a wonderful detail. At Phil's party, Terrys saw her ex-boyfriend dancing intimately with other women. At night, everyone was drunk in the room. The reporter who used to pursue Terrys was snuggled by a girl, still in the room. Watching a movie and taking notes...Tress has become excellent in her career, and her character is still hesitant and weak, but time is running out, and those friends who seem to like her and welcome her can't really accompany her.

So Tris went into the night and went to find Carol. It must also be because she still loves Carol, but that cannot be denied: she is alone.

Not being able to take the initiative to grasp emotions well is also one of the characters of human beings. However, when this kind of person walks from the emotionally abundant multiple-choice situation to the "end of the road", his heart is somewhat bitter. Teres was not a vain girl, she left the party with a calm expression.

Fortunately, there is also Carroll's "I love you", which gave Terris an emotional harbor.
